[dpdk-dev] [PATCH 15/30] net/sfc: support Tx descriptor status in secondary process
Andrew Rybchenko
arybchenko at solarflare.com
Thu Feb 7 13:17:38 CET 2019
If Tx datapath supports multi-process, secondary process should be
able to use Tx descriptor status API.
